The main differences between coriander and breadfruit

  • Coriander is richer in vitamin K, vitamin A, vitamin E, manganese, copper, iron, folate, and vitamin B2, yet breadfruit is richer in fiber.
  • Daily need coverage for vitamin K for coriander is 258% higher.
  • Coriander has a lower glycemic index than breadfruit.

Food types used in this article are Coriander (cilantro) leaves, raw and Breadfruit, raw.

All nutrients comparison - raw data values

Nutrient Coriander Breadfruit DV% diff.
Vitamin K 310µg 0.5µg 258%
Vitamin A 337µg 0µg 37%
Manganese 0.426mg 0.06mg 16%
Vitamin E 2.5mg 0.1mg 16%
Copper 0.225mg 0.084mg 16%
Iron 1.77mg 0.54mg 15%
Folate 62µg 14µg 12%
Vitamin B2 0.162mg 0.03mg 10%
Fiber 2.8g 4.9g 8%
Carbs 3.67g 27.12g 8%
Calcium 67mg 17mg 5%
Vitamin B6 0.149mg 0.1mg 4%
Vitamin B1 0.067mg 0.11mg 4%
Calories 23kcal 103kcal 4%
Zinc 0.5mg 0.12mg 3%
Phosphorus 48mg 30mg 3%
Vitamin B5 0.57mg 0.457mg 2%
Sodium 46mg 2mg 2%
Vitamin C 27mg 29mg 2%
Protein 2.13g 1.07g 2%
Choline 12.8mg 9.8mg 1%
Monounsaturated fat 0.275g 0.034g 1%
Selenium 0.9µg 0.6µg 1%
Vitamin B3 1.114mg 0.9mg 1%
Potassium 521mg 490mg 1%
Fats 0.52g 0.23g 0%
Net carbs 0.87g 22.22g N/A
Magnesium 26mg 25mg 0%
Sugar 0.87g 11g N/A
Saturated fat 0.014g 0.048g 0%
Polyunsaturated fat 0.04g 0.066g 0%
